Lake County, FL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Lake County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Lake County Studio Apartments | $1,374 | $875 | $4,050 |
| Lake County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,547 | $900 | $2,129 |
| Lake County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,867 | $1,095 | $7,500 |
| Lake County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,281 | $1,295 | $9,750 |
| Lake County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,488 | $1,599 | $9,435 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Lake County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Lake County with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Lake County is at The Parkview Apartments listed at $1,095.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Lake County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Lake County is $1,867.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Lake County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Lake County is a 1,500 square feet unit starting from $2,383 at Tesora.
What is the average size for Lake County 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Lake County is currently 1,123 sq ft.
